What is the line of treatment for intractable Sydenham chorea?

A
Haloperidol
B
Valproate
C
Warfarin
D
Risperidone
High-Yield Explanation
Ans. b. ValproateRef: Inflammatory and Autoimmune Disorders of the Nervous System in Children by Russell; Page No- 130Sydenham chorea remains the most common cause of acute chorea in children world-wide.It has been firmly established that Sydenham chorea is a complex neuropsychiatric condition, encompassing motor, sensory, and behavioural abnormalities.Although Sydenham chorea is an immune-mediated complication of streptococcus infection, details of its pathogenesis remain to beelucidated.Treatment with Valproic acid, neuroleptics, or, in selected cases, corticosteroids, is effective in the majority cases.
